After upgrading to pkg-1.10.2_1, pkg version -ovIL=3D prints mindblowing re=
sults:

# pkg version -ovIL=3D
print/auctex                       ?   orphaned: print/auctex
lang/cython                        ?   orphaned: lang/cython
lang/perl5.26                      >   succeeds index (index has 5.24.3)

Look carefully at the last line. It does not make any sense. Neither
print/auctex nor lang/cython has been removed from the ports tree.

pkg version -ovPL=3D has some other issue:

# pkg version -ovPL=3D
Child process pid=3D93545 terminated abnormally: Segmentation fault

Restoring /usr/local/sbin/{pkg,pkg-static,pkg2ng} from pkg-1.10.2 gives me =
the
wanted behaviour.
